24 Tomsey St, Adelaide is a 4 bedroom, 3 bathroom House with 3 parking spaces and was built in 2003. The property has a land size of 256m2 and floor size of 258m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in March 2026. There are other 4 bedroom House sold in Adelaide in the last 12 months.

The size of Adelaide is approximately 10.2 square kilometres. It has 42 parks covering nearly 50.5% of total area. The population of Adelaide in 2016 was 15115 people. By 2021 the population was 18202 showing a population growth of 20.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Adelaide is 20-29 years. Households in Adelaide are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Adelaide work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 32.50% of the homes in Adelaide were owner-occupied compared with 32.40% in 2016.
Adelaide has 18,757 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Adelaide have seen a 44.76%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 34.32% increase. As at 28 February 2026:
